Do you have 2 years of direct experience in the planning, design, administration and analysis of clinical trials either as an investigator at a clinical site or at a coordinating center or similar organization managing clinical trials; experience in scientific grant application writing or review; and demonstrated skills in administration and communication? Then consider applying for a Health Science Administrator position at the National Institute on Aging (NIA) at the National Institutes of Health.
NIA offers exciting employment opportunities for individuals interested in a career supporting research that addresses the problems and needs of older Americans. This position is located in the Clinical Trials Branch (CTB) of the Division of Geriatrics and Clinical Gerontology (DGCG).
